Shanghai Kechow Pharma, Inc. is a clinical research sponsor with 2 registered studies on ClinicalTrials.gov, of which 2 are actively recruiting participants. Research covers conditions including Melanoma, Colorectal Cancer Metastatic.

The trial portfolio spans Phase 3 studies, reflecting a pipeline that may include early-stage safety evaluations, mid-stage efficacy assessments, and large-scale confirmatory trials. All studies listed here are sourced directly from ClinicalTrials.gov and updated daily.

How do I participate in a Shanghai Kechow Pharma, Inc. clinical trial?
To participate in a Shanghai Kechow Pharma, Inc. trial, review the active studies listed on this page, check each trial's specific eligibility criteria on ClinicalTrials.gov, and contact the trial site directly—not the sponsor's headquarters. Trial sites are academic medical centers, hospitals, or specialized research clinics. Your physician can facilitate a referral.
